
Kapil strengthened the testing framework for apache/incubator-gluten by enhancing GlutenLogQuerySuite to query Spark logs for exceptions using SQL, enabling more precise error detection during test runs. Working primarily in Scala and leveraging Spark’s data processing capabilities, Kapil focused on improving test reliability and maintainability. The work included removing redundant aggregate hash map test suites, updating DataFrame aggregation tests for compatibility, and adding documentation to clarify the changes. These updates improved test coverage for error scenarios, stabilized continuous integration, and reduced maintenance overhead, resulting in faster feedback cycles and more reliable releases. The engineering work demonstrated thoughtful, targeted improvements.
February 2026 monthly summary for apache/incubator-gluten. Focused on strengthening the Gluten testing framework and cleaning up the test suite to improve reliability and maintainability. Key work includes enhancing GlutenLogQuerySuite to query Spark logs for exceptions via SQL, improving error detection in tests, and cleaning up test suites by removing redundant aggregate hash map tests, updating DataFrame aggregation tests for compatibility, and adding documentation to clarify changes. Changes implemented with minimal disruption and tracked under GLUTEN-11550. The work improves test coverage, reduces maintenance overhead, and supports faster feedback from CI.
February 2026 monthly summary for apache/incubator-gluten. Focused on strengthening the Gluten testing framework and cleaning up the test suite to improve reliability and maintainability. Key work includes enhancing GlutenLogQuerySuite to query Spark logs for exceptions via SQL, improving error detection in tests, and cleaning up test suites by removing redundant aggregate hash map tests, updating DataFrame aggregation tests for compatibility, and adding documentation to clarify changes. Changes implemented with minimal disruption and tracked under GLUTEN-11550. The work improves test coverage, reduces maintenance overhead, and supports faster feedback from CI.

Overview of all repositories you've contributed to across your timeline